  • Patent number: 7966127
    Abstract: The invention provides a vehicle motion control device capable of realizing optimum avoidance control in the case of an emergency. The vehicle motion control device includes an external environment detection unit for detecting external environment, and a travel state detection unit for detecting a travel state of a driver's vehicle. An obstruction is detected based on the external environment detected by the external environment detection unit, and an environment map indicating obstructions is created. A control device estimates a plurality of possible avoidance actions for avoiding an obstruction based on the environment map and the travel state of the driver's vehicle detected by the travel state detection unit. The control device estimates collision damage according to each avoidance action estimated by the avoidance action estimation unit, and selects an appropriate avoidance action based on the estimated collision damage.

  • Patent number: 5075382
    Abstract: A silane-modified ethylene copolymer is disclosed, which is prepared by graft copolymerizing from 0.1 to 10 parts by weight of a trialkoxyvinyl silane to 100 parts by weight of an ethylene/(meth)acrylic acid ester/maleic anhydride copolymer in the presence of a peroxide catalyst. Also, a process for producing a silane-modified ethylene copolymer and an adhesive comprising the copolymer are disclosed. The silane-modified ethylene copolymer of the invention is excellent in not only adhesion to metals, glass, polar high-molecular weight materials, or polyolefins but also maintenance of water-resistant adhesion to glass.
